Jharkhand Weather: IMD issues dense fog alert, predicts rise in minimum temperature

Jamshedpur, Jan 9: IMD’s Ranchi Meteorological Centre issued an alert of dense fog and predicted a rise in minimum temperature in the next two days.

Weathermen said dense fog prevailed in several parts of Jharkhand today including Jamshedpur, Khunti, Chaibasa, Seraikela-Kharsawan and Ranchi.

Such dense fog is expected to prevail for the next one or two days, said a Met official.

No significant synoptic system prevailed over Jharkhand.

Northerly to North-Westerly winds prevailed at lower levels.

Dry weather prevailed over the state in the past 24 hours while moderate to dense fog over northern parts and shallow to moderate fog were observed at isolated places over the rest parts of the state.

The highest maximum temperature of 26.0°C was recorded at Jamshedpur while the lowest minimum temperature of 12.4 °C was recorded at Chaibasa.
